    > > We talked about this a while ago, but it kind of fizzled out I
    > > think... maybe its time to move the documentation into the wiki.
    > > WebWork does it in a separate space and exports the space to HTML for
    > > each release, so that you have "versioned" documentation. I think it
    > > would be worth considering starting a space in the wiki to do just
    > > this.
    >
    > I am still entertaining this idea... How do they handle two branches
    > of documentation? What if we have to do releases of say 1.2 and 2.0
    > in parallel for some time. I guess once a stable release is branched,
    > we can copy the entire space to a separate "branch" space, and keep
    > the main doc space up to date with HEAD?
    >
    I think copying the space would be the way to go. There's page level
    versioning, but no space-level tagging/branching that would allow us
    to concurrently manage the documentation in the same space. Copying is
    pretty simple though, and major releases don't happen often.
